Transaction 399042ba059c36fc5721454186a94c7cc85f005e125d34906a81f6466fa79e69

1 Input
2 Outputs
  • 399042ba059c36fc5721454186a94c7cc85f005e125d34906a81f6466fa79e69:0
  • value  100000000
    address  1PttLSepCpRin3WMgvcAcH99rXFEXYyJ4U
  • 399042ba059c36fc5721454186a94c7cc85f005e125d34906a81f6466fa79e69:1
  • value  7402200
    address  15rSvDZqD7h4n274HPJTFQoe8Ghe5wVPXa